What changed here
DerivedIndian National Congress held the seat; the winning margin widened from 31.7% to 67.4%.
- TurnoutTurnout fell 9.6% to 58.2%.
- Safe seatIndian National Congress won by more than 25 points — a stronghold, not a contest.
- Multi-cornered3 candidates cleared 5% — a genuinely multi-cornered fight.
